Oven Roasted 4 Ingredient Beef Back Ribs

Ingredients:

  • Rack of Beef Ribs
  • Salt (for brining)
  • Beef Wagyu Tallow
  • Texas Jalapeno Salt

Instructions:

  1. Sprinkle salt generously over the beef ribs, ensuring they are fully coated. Place the ribs in the refrigerator for 48 hours to allow for a thorough dry brining.
  2. After 48 hours, take the ribs out of the refrigerator and let them rest at room temperature for 1 hour.
  3. Preheat your oven to 500 degrees Fahrenheit. Cover the ribs with a thin layer of Beef Wagyu Tallow.
  4. Sprinkle Texas Jalapeno Salt evenly over the ribs to add flavor.
  5. Cut three layers of Heavy Duty Aluminum foil, ensuring the length is twice that of the rack of ribs. Place 3-4 ice cubes under the rack of ribs.
  6. Fold each individual piece of aluminum foil tightly and securely around the ribs. Make sure they are well-sealed to trap in the flavors.
  7. Put the wrapped ribs on a baking sheet.
  8. Bake in the preheated oven at 500 degrees for 30 minutes to give the ribs a nice sear.
  9. After the initial searing, reduce the oven temperature to 270 degrees and bake for an additional 2 hours, allowing the ribs to cook low and slow.
  10. Take the ribs out of the oven and let them rest, still wrapped, for 45 minutes to 1 hour. This resting period helps the juices redistribute and enhances the tenderness of the meat.
  11. Unwrap the beef ribs, slice, and serve. Enjoy your delicious oven-roasted beef ribs!

BBBE Steak, Bacon and Hollandaise Sauce Omelet

Ingredients:

Omelet:

  • 8 oz Steak, thinly sliced, divided
  • 3 strips of bacon, cooked and crumbled, divided
  • 4 eggs
  • 1 tbsp butter
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Hollandaise Sauce:

  • 1 egg yolk
  • 4 tbsp butter, cubed
  • 1 tbsp water
  • 1/2 tbsp lemon juice
  • Salt to taste

Instructions:

1. Prepare the Ingredients:

  • Steak: Thinly slice the cooked steak into strips or bite-sized pieces.
  • Bacon: Cook the bacon until crispy, then crumble it into small pieces.
  • Eggs: Crack the eggs into a bowl and beat them lightly. Season with salt and pepper. Set aside.

2. Make the Hollandaise Sauce:

  • Separate the egg yolk and place it in a small saucepan.
  • Add water and lemon juice to the egg yolk and whisk until well combined.
  • Place the saucepan over medium-low heat and add the cubed butter gradually while whisking continuously.
  • Whisk the mixture constantly until the butter melts and the sauce thickens to a smooth consistency.
  • Season with salt to taste and remove the saucepan from heat. Keep the Hollandaise sauce warm.

3. Prepare the Omelet:

  •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at and add 1 tablespoon of butter.
  • Once the butter has melted and is bubbling, pour the beaten eggs into the skillet.
  • As the eggs start to set, gently push the edges towards the center while tilting the pan to allow the uncooked eggs to flow to the edges.

4. Cooking the Omelet:

  • When the omelet is mostly set but still slightly runny on top, add half of the cooked steak and 2/3 bacon on one side of the omelet.

5. Assemble the Omelet:

  • Carefully fold the other half of the omelet over the steak and bacon, creating a half-moon shape.
  • Slide the omelet onto a plate and top with the remaining steak and bacon.

6. Serve:

  • Spoon the warm Hollandaise sauce generously over the omelet.

BBBE Carnivore Baconator Burger with Bacon Cowboy Compound Butter

Ingredients:

  • 1 lb ground beef (formed into two patties)
  • 4 strips of bacon
  • 1 egg (cooked)

Bacon Cowboy Compound Butter:

  • 1 stick of butter (softened)
  • 2 strips of bacon (cooked and finely diced)
  • 2 tbsp garlic (finely minced)
  • 1 tbsp fresh rosemary (finely minced)
  • 1 tbsp fresh chives (finely minced)
  • 1 tsp fresh thyme (finely minced)
  • 1 tsp red pepper flakes
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per
  • 1/2 tsp smoked paprika

Instructions:

Prepare the Ingredients:

  • Cook the bacon until crispy, then finely dice it.
  • Mince the garlic, rosemary, chives, and thyme finely.

Make the Bacon Cowboy Compound Butter:

  1. In a mixing bowl, combine the softened butter with the diced bacon, minced garlic, rosemary, chives, thyme, red pepper flakes, black pepper, and smoked paprika. Mix thoroughly until all ingredients are evenly distributed throughout the butter.
  2. Place the mixture onto a sheet of cling wrap, parchment, or wax paper.
  3. Roll the butter mixture into a log shape, using the paper to help shape and twist the ends to secure it. Alternatively, use a small container or mold to shape the butter and refrigerate until firm.

Chill and Serve:

  1. Refrigerate the compound butter for at least an hour to allow the flavors to meld and the butter to solidify.
  2. Once firm, slice the compound butter into rounds or use as desired.

Prepare the BBBE Carnivore Baconator Burger:

  1. Cook the patties in a skillet or on a grill to your preferred level of doneness.
  2. While the patties are cooking, crisp the bacon in the same skillet or separately.
  3. Assemble the burger: place a cooked patty on the bottom bun, add bacon strips, top with the second patty, and then the cooked egg.
  4. Finally, add a slice or dollop of the Bacon Cowboy Compound Butter on top.
